Flashcards: Building Blocks of Early Learning

When it comes to enhancing a toddler’s vocabulary and recognition skills, flashcards are invaluable. The Baby Learning Flash Cards For Toddlers 1-3 feature letters, numbers, animals, colors, and more, all on large, easy-to-read cards. These cards are not only ideal for home learning, but they are also fantastic tools for pre-kindergarten settings, encouraging cooperative learning among peers.

Using flashcards allows parents and educators to create games, quizzes, and fun learning activities that make education feel less like work and more like a game. The versatility of these cards can help children retain information better while having fun!

Engaging Workbooks for Growing Minds

Workbooks provide structured learning experiences that allow toddlers to practice various skills at their own pace. The School Zone Big Preschool Workbook is a great choice, packed with 320 pages filled with activities that cover important early learning skills. Children can practice everything from counting to basic language skills in a fun and stimulating way.

Equally beneficial is the My First Learn-to-Read Preschool Workbook, which uses phonics and simple stories to develop pre-reading skills. This workbook is designed to encourage a love for storytelling while simultaneously laying the groundwork for literacy. Questions About Toddler Learning Tools

  • What age should I start using educational tools with my toddler?
    It’s never too early to start! Many of these tools are suitable for children starting at 12 months, helping to set a strong educational foundation.
  • Are interactive books effective for learning?
    Absolutely! Interactive books engage multiple senses, making learning more enjoyable and effective, which aids in better retention of information.
  • How do I choose the right product for my toddler?
    Consider your child’s interests and developmental stage. Items that combine play with education tend to resonate more with toddlers.
